    Mayor Harry Shortway reminded the public the township is offering free private well testing from Sept. 14-28 to the first 100 residents who sign up for the service.
    The test will measure gross alpha and radon in the water. Test results will be confidential to the well owner, Shortway said.
    “We don't see a major problem here, but we're trying to prevent one,” Shortway said of the testing.
